    McDaniels' influence still felt in Denver

    Long before Denver, the NFL, fans and television networks invested in Tim
    Tebow, former Broncos head coach Josh McDaniels did.

    McDaniels believed in Tebow more than any other coach or team in the NFL.
    He envisioned what he could do for a franchise. It was just that McDaniels
    also envisioned being a part of it.

    Yet before he could get his chance, the Broncos fired McDaniels on Dec. 6,
    2010, two weeks before Tebow made his first career start as Broncos
    quarterback.

    McDaniels packed up his belongings but left behind the quarterback he traded
    up to get. Since then, Denver has not been the same.
